Royal Bank of Canada's ZDEU Position: Q1 2016 in Review
Royal Bank of Canada sold out of SPDR Solactive Germany ETF (ZDEU) in Q1 2016, closing a stake of 400 shares — an estimated $21K sold.
Royal Bank of Canada first reported a position in ZDEU in Q1 2015 and held it in 4 quarters. The position peaked at $1.23M in Q1 2015. 4 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old ZDEU as of Q1 2016.
